South Dakota sees rapid increase in wind power projects

PIERRE, S.D. (WNAX) – South Dakota has seen a rapid increase in wind power projects over the last few years.

Public Utilities Commission Chairman Gary Hanson says they approved the first wind power project in 2003.

Hanson says they had to carry over two projects to this year that will add another 700 megawatts.

He says several factors led to the expansion.

Hanson says they are seeing different types of developers now.

Hanson says they are still developing rules on disposal of used blades and the decommissioning of discontinued wind power sites.
